The acid scarred corpse of a woman is found in the trunk of the Swiss Ambassador’s car. It appears she was killed with a straight razor. Suspicion for the ghastly crime falls on the Ambassador and his family. The police detective assigned to the case is faced with a difficult task to investigate since the Ambassador is protected by diplomatic immunity.
John Norton, an ex-cop, who is known for his brutal investigation methods, is brought in to investigate in an unofficial capacity. As Norton plants himself within the Ambassador’s family he begins to fall for the young beautiful daughter as the brutal killings continue. |
